[ZLG-ARM] LPC2131 SPI问题请教

[复制链接]
2720|4
 楼主| active329 发表于 2007-3-6 15:08 | 显示全部楼层 |阅读模式
我现在遇到的问题是要传给LPC2131spi接口MISO的数据是16位的,但是LPC2131SPI的数据寄存器SPDR只有8位,如果还是用SPI接口有没有办法解决这个问题呀,谢谢指导
ayb_ice 发表于 2007-3-6 15:25 | 显示全部楼层

随便说说

  几乎所有通信都是基于BYTE的,可以分两次传送.
 楼主| active329 发表于 2007-3-6 16:28 | 显示全部楼层

问题是从机并不是单片机,它只能被动发数据

用LPC2131发出16位数据可以分两次完成,但是LPC2131的MISO接收数据时,这16位数据是一次传到MISO管脚上的,改怎么办?
zlgARM 发表于 2007-3-6 17:38 | 显示全部楼层

RE

2131的SSP接口可以接收16位的数据,用SSP配置成SPI来接收即可。
mr.king 发表于 2007-3-6 19:03 | 显示全部楼层

三楼乱说,时钟是2131控制的,外设不可能送16个位

  
您需要登录后才可以回帖 登录 | 注册

本版积分规则

7

主题

14

帖子

0

粉丝
快速回复 在线客服 返回列表 返回顶部